The Texas Department of Public Safety has released details regarding a crash on U.S. Highway 96 near County Road 639 that occurred Saturday, December 13, 2025, at approximately 5:40 p.m.
According to DPS, a Chevrolet Impala was traveling northbound on U.S. 96 when a Chevrolet Silverado pulled from a private drive and failed to yield, resulting in a collision.
The driver of the Impala, 32-year-old Redrick Adams of Kirbyville, and his passenger were transported to a nearby hospital with non-life-threatening injuries.
The driver of the Silverado, 53-year-old Sharon Sturrock of Buna, was also transported with non-life-threatening injuries. Her passenger was not injured.
